Handover: Tracewire rollout

Taking over from me on the Tracewire span-propagation work across the Lanternfall microservices. Context headers now survive the queue hop in ordersvc and billsvc; the gateway shim still strips baggage on retries, patch is in review. Staging collector creds live in the team vault. If the vault reseals during your review, unlock it with the phrase below.

vault phrase of yaguf-hahaf = druath-holix

## Further Reading

The watchdog in the Pylon kiosk app restarts the renderer after three missed heartbeats and escalates to a full device reboot after ten. Reviewers should check that any new screen registers its heartbeat hook, otherwise the watchdog treats it as hung. Full design rationale and timing diagrams are documented on the internal page here.

runbook for tagug-hafog: https://jira.lumiclabs.internal/projects/pages/pages/9773c0d8

# This block initializes the connection to the internal ValveGrid service,
# which controls solenoid timing for all greenhouse zones at the Fernmark site.
# Note for security review: the client enforces TLS 1.3 and pins the internal
# CA bundle shipped with the deploy image. Retries are capped at three to avoid
# hammering ValveGrid during outages. Scope is read-write on zone schedules only;
# no firmware endpoints are reachable with this credential. The key used for
# authentication follows on the next line.

API key for bageg-kajef: vxb2-ss

# Document Transport: Permit Blueprints — Ostvale Project

Shift leads must treat the stamped blueprint set for the Ostvale building permit as controlled documents. Keep them in the flat tube, dry, and logged at every transfer point. Only one set exists; no copies in transit. Before releasing to the courier, verify the run sheet, then follow the confidential hand-over instruction below.

drop instructions, hahip-badug: the quenox ralath courier leaves the kaseth fraiel rusiel tameth belys istdor ralion giliel ledger at gate 7830 under passcode 165413